Abstract

Galvanometri scanner is widely used in rapid prototyping systems. Due to the intrinsic nonlinear relationship between the deflection angles and the corresponding xy coordinates, the pillow-shaped field distortion would be introduced. In the paper, the aberration mechanism is analyzed and the correction algorithm to compensate for the field distortion is proposed.
